Key Services Offered by Small Business SEO Firms
When evaluating a small business SEO firm, it’s essential to understand the services they offer. Here are some common services that reputable SEO firms provide:
1. Keyword Research and Strategy
- What it is: Identifying the most relevant and effective keywords for your business. This involves understanding what terms potential customers are searching for and how to target them.
- Why it’s important: Effective keyword targeting ensures that your content aligns with the search intent of your audience, improving your chances of ranking well in search results.
2. On-Page SEO
- What it is: Optimizing individual pages on your website to improve search engine rankings. This includes optimizing title tags, meta descriptions, header tags, and content.
- Why it’s important: On-page SEO helps search engines understand the content and relevance of your pages, which can improve your rankings and visibility.
3. Content Creation and Optimization
- What it is: Developing high-quality, relevant content for your website, such as blog posts, articles, and product descriptions. Content optimization involves ensuring this content is SEO-friendly.
- Why it’s important: Quality content attracts and engages visitors, provides value, and helps your site rank better in search engines. It also establishes your business as an authority in your industry.
4. Technical SEO
- What it is: Improving the technical aspects of your website, such as site speed, mobile-friendliness, and secure connections (HTTPS). Technical SEO also includes fixing crawl errors and optimizing site architecture.
- Why it’s important: A well-optimized technical foundation ensures that search engines can crawl and index your site effectively, contributing to better rankings and user experience.
5. Local SEO
- What it is: Optimizing your website and online presence for local search queries. This includes managing your Google My Business listing, local citations, and reviews.
- Why it’s important: Local SEO helps businesses attract customers in their geographical area, making it crucial for businesses with physical locations or local service areas.
6. Link Building
- What it is: Acquiring high-quality backlinks from other reputable websites. Backlinks act as endorsements of your site’s authority and credibility.
- Why it’s important: Quality backlinks can significantly boost your search engine rankings and drive referral traffic to your site.
What to Look for in a Small Business SEO Firm
When selecting an SEO firm, it’s essential to consider several factors to ensure you choose a partner that aligns with your business goals and needs.
1. Experience and Expertise
- Look for a firm with a proven track record of success in working with small businesses. Check their portfolio and case studies to see examples of their work and results.
2. Transparency and Communication
- A reputable SEO firm should be transparent about their methods and provide regular updates on progress. Clear communication is vital for ensuring that you’re informed and involved in the process.
3. Customized Strategies
- Avoid firms that offer one-size-fits-all solutions. Your business is unique, and your SEO strategy should be tailored to your specific goals, industry, and target audience.
4. Reputation and Reviews
- Research the firm’s reputation by reading client reviews and testimonials. Look for feedback on their professionalism, effectiveness, and customer service.
5. Ethical Practices
- Ensure that the firm follows ethical SEO practices and avoids “black hat” techniques that could lead to penalties from search engines. Ask about their approach to SEO and make sure they adhere to industry best practices.
6. Pricing and Packages
- Understand the firm’s pricing structure and what’s included in their packages. Compare costs with the services offered to ensure you’re getting good value for your investment.
